Default CG Chipmunk - any reason to avoid buying a ten-year-old kit?

I built one of these things when I was in middle school in the late'80s. I still have it and it flies great (got a Saito 100 on it) but it looks like hell and I would like to build another and install pull-pulls and two aileron servos. Kits are occasionally available on eBay but I think they are many years old. Is there any reason to stay away from an old CG Chipmunk kit? Does balsa deteriorate or get brittle? Also, has CG changed the design of the Chipmunk? If so, could I just incorporate any changes as I build? Thanks for your time.

Default RE: CG Chipmunk - any reason to avoid buying a ten-year-old kit?

Not at all. If you can get a deal then go for it. The newer Chipmunk kits now have a fiberglass cowl verses the older kits that have the 2 piece abs cowls. The newer cowls are much nicer, so it might be a question you might want to ask befor bidding or buying. Good Luck, Dave

Default RE: CG Chipmunk - any reason to avoid buying a ten-year-old kit?

I just finished building my CG Chipmunk two weeks ago. It was an old kit that had been in a friend's attic for for the past twenty years. I replaced most of the wing sheeting because it was very brittle and would break very easy. I also replaced the hardwood wing spars with hard balsa because they were very heavy (saved 4 oz.). Other than that, I didn't have any problems. I replaced the plastic cowl and wheel pants with fiberglass ones, used dual aileron servos and added the optional flaps. It is powered with an OS 90 FX engine and flies like a dream...........RS
